How do the light reactions provide for the dark reactions?

In photosynthesis, the light reactions converts the sunlight int chemical energy (ATP molecules, NADH+H). Dark reactions (light independent reactions) do not use sunlight directly, but use energy stored in ATP and NADH molecules combined with CO2 to produce sugars.


An organism lives in a container with very little oxygen It produces ethanol and carbon dioxide as waste products Which process does it use to produce most of its ATP molecules?

The organism uses the process of alcohol fermentation to produce most of its ATP molecules.


What happen in the light-dependent reactions?

The light dependent reactions produce Oxygen Gas and convert ADP and NADP+ into the energy carriers ATP and NADPH.
